From 37eb7502dbc5dbbcdeb4f0099dd484e8de48ece1 Mon Sep 17 00:00:00 2001 From: nobu Date: Mon, 29 Nov 2004 06:22:42 +0000 Subject: [PATCH] * test/io/nonblock/test_flush.rb: abandon tests when io/nonblock is not supported.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@7416 b2dd03c8-39d4-4d8f-98ff-823fe69b080e --- ChangeLog | 7 ++++++- test/io/nonblock/test_flush.rb | 7 +++++-- 2 files changed, 11 insertions(+), 3 deletions(-) diff --git a/ChangeLog b/ChangeLog index b4ea439f4f..4e523fdbce 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,8 @@ +Mon Nov 29 15:22:28 2004 Nobuyoshi Nakada + + * test/io/nonblock/test_flush.rb: abandon tests when io/nonblock is + not supported. + Mon Nov 29 13:37:54 2004 Nobuyoshi Nakada * io.c (fptr_finalize): must not use FILE after fclose(). @@ -107,7 +112,7 @@ Sat Nov 27 17:21:30 2004 Kouhei Sutou * sample/rss/rss_recent.rb: ditto. -Sat Nov 27 14:44:15 2004 Kent Sibilev +Sat Nov 27 14:44:15 2004 Kent Sibilev * lib/cgi/session.rb (CGI::Session::initialize): [ruby-core:03832] diff --git a/test/io/nonblock/test_flush.rb b/test/io/nonblock/test_flush.rb index dbe20722cf..4f56d00829 100644 --- a/test/io/nonblock/test_flush.rb +++ b/test/io/nonblock/test_flush.rb @@ -1,5 +1,8 @@ require 'test/unit' -require 'io/nonblock' +begin + require 'io/nonblock' +rescue LoadError +end class TestIONonblock < Test::Unit::TestCase def test_flush # [ruby-dev:24985] @@ -23,4 +26,4 @@ class TestIONonblock < Test::Unit::TestCase t.join assert_equal("b", result) end -end +end if IO.method_defined?(:nonblock)